Understanding the Importance of Youth Programs in Communities

Youth programs are vital for the growth and development of young individuals. They provide a structured environment where youth can learn valuable life skills and explore their interests. By participating in these programs, young people can build confidence and a sense of belonging within their community.

Communities that invest in youth programs often see a decrease in crime rates and an increase in civic engagement. These programs offer positive outlets for energy and creativity, steering youth away from negative influences. It's about creating a supportive network that nurtures each child's potential.

Moreover, youth programs can bridge the gap between different socioeconomic backgrounds, promoting inclusivity and diversity. By bringing together young people from various walks of life, these programs foster understanding and collaboration. Ultimately, they lay the foundation for a more harmonious society.

Types of Programs Offered by Community Organizations

Community organizations offer a wide range of youth programs, each tailored to meet specific needs. From sports and arts to mentorship and academic support, these programs cater to diverse interests and talents. For instance, a local arts program might encourage creativity while a sports league promotes teamwork and discipline.

In addition to recreational activities, many organizations provide academic tutoring and college preparation workshops. These initiatives help students achieve their educational goals, making higher education more accessible. With the right support, young people can navigate the complexities of academic life with confidence.

The Role of Mentorship in Youth Programs

Mentorship plays a crucial role in the success of youth programs. Having a mentor can provide guidance, support, and encouragement, helping young people navigate life's challenges. A mentor often acts as a trusted advisor, offering insights based on their own experiences.

In many community organizations, mentorship is built into the program structure. For example, older students may mentor younger peers, creating a cycle of support and connection. This not only fosters personal growth but also strengthens community bonds as relationships are cultivated.

Moreover, mentorship can significantly impact a young person's future. Studies show that mentored youth are more likely to pursue higher education and have improved career prospects. By investing in mentorship, community organizations help shape the leaders of tomorrow.

Community Engagement: Involving Families and Volunteers

Successful youth programs thrive on community engagement, which includes the involvement of families and volunteers. When families participate, they create a supportive environment that encourages youth to take part. This involvement can range from attending events to volunteering their time.

Volunteers, often from various professional backgrounds, bring diverse skills and perspectives to youth programs. Their contributions can enhance the quality of the activities offered, from teaching workshops to providing career advice. This not only enriches the experience for participants but also fosters a sense of community ownership.

How Youth Programs Foster Social Skills and Relationships

Youth programs are a breeding ground for developing social skills and forging new relationships. By interacting with peers in a structured environment, young people learn to communicate effectively and resolve conflicts. These skills are essential for personal and professional success throughout their lives.

Participating in group activities encourages teamwork and collaboration, teaching youth how to work towards common goals. Whether through sports or group projects, they experience the importance of trust and cooperation. These interactions help build lasting friendships that extend beyond the program.

Additionally, exposure to diverse groups helps broaden perspectives and foster empathy. Through shared experiences, youth learn to appreciate differences and celebrate commonalities. This understanding cultivates a more inclusive mindset, which is valuable in today's interconnected world.

Looking Ahead: The Future of Youth Programs

As we look to the future, youth programs will continue to evolve to meet the changing needs of communities. Emerging technologies, for instance, provide new opportunities for innovative programming. Virtual mentorship and online workshops can reach more youth than ever before, breaking down geographical barriers.

Moreover, there is a growing recognition of the importance of mental health in youth development. Future programs are likely to integrate mental health resources, ensuring participants receive holistic support. This focus on well-being will be essential for fostering resilient and healthy future generations.
